The Core Mechanics: Step‑by‑Step Decision Making
Gameplay Flow
A typical round begins with setting your bet and selecting one of four difficulty levels—Easy, Medium, Hard, or Hardcore—each offering a different number of steps and risk profile.
The chicken moves forward one tile at a time across a grid of hidden obstacles like manhole covers and ovens that could terminate your round instantly if they appear under your bird.
After each successful step the multiplier increases by a random amount; you then decide whether to press “Cash Out” or continue stepping forward.
This loop repeats until either you cash out or the chicken lands on a trap, resulting in a loss of the entire bet.
The instant nature of each decision keeps the pace brisk—perfect for players who thrive on quick outcomes.
Difficulties & Multipliers: Choosing Your Risk Profile
Levels from Easy to Hardcore
The four difficulty settings allow you to tailor risk to your comfort level:
- Easy (24 steps): Lower risk but smaller multipliers.
- Medium (22 steps): Balanced risk/reward curve.
- Hard (20 steps): Higher risks with better potential payouts.
- Hardcore (15 steps): Maximal risk—each step carries about a 10/25 chance of immediate loss.
The multiplier can theoretically reach an astronomical 2,542,251x if you manage to navigate all steps without hitting a trap—a scenario that most players never approach but adds to the excitement when they do.
This tiered approach means you can start with conservative play and gradually step into more intense rounds as you become comfortable with the game’s rhythm.
